
Thermae in Carratraca
In 1851, these waters were declared to be of public utility by Royal Order. Since then, the infirmed have been arriving from all corners to take these waters and cure their ailments and ills, always achieving an extraordinary result.
The thermal spa building in Carratraca was commissioned by Ferdinand VII and inaugurated in 1855, built in a Neo-Classical style from sandstone and marble. It is set in the foothills of the Sierra Blanquilla, right by the natural spring.
The properties of the waters, as well as the service provided by the spa, won several prizes and awards in Malaga, Madrid, Barcelona, as well as the gold medal in Paris in 1878.
Illustrious figures have always come to Carratraca to take the waters, including: Cánovas del Castillo, Estévanez Calderón, Rilke, Lord Byron, Romero de Torres, Muñoz Degrain, Alexander Dumas, Campoamor, Vicente Aleixandre, Eugene Giraud, Ferdinand VII, Eugenia de Montijo, Trinidad Grund, Antonio Banderas, Antonio Gala...
